VIDYANAND, a name brimming with wisdom and joy! This names beauty lies in its meaning: "Vidya" means knowledge and wisdom, while "Anand" means bliss and happiness. It suggests someone who finds joy in learning and lives a fulfilling life. This name tells a story of intellectual exploration and inner peace.

This names origins are diverse, stemming from Sanskrit and thus linked to Hindi and other Indo-Aryan languages. Its common in India, where youll find it among speakers of Hindi, Marathi, Bengali, Telugu, Tamil, Kannada, and Malayalam. This name has many forms. "Vidya," meaning knowledge, can be shortened or become "Vidushi" (for women). "Anand," meaning joy, can be shortened or become "Anandi" (for women). So you could have Vidya Anand, Anand Vidya, Vid Anand, or Anand V. Spelling might change slightly depending on where this name is used.
